    Recipe Variations

    You can pretty much add any veggies you like to this soup like zucchini, green beans, leeks, or even spinach.

    Beans are another great way to add loads of protein to this soup. Northern beans, piunto beans, kidney beans, and white beans are all great choices.

    Stove Top Instructions

    If you're cooking on the stovetop, bring the soup to a boil and cook for 5-6 minutes until the carrots and squash are tender.  Add the pasta and serve immediately.

    Serving Suggestions

    Serve with shredded Parmesan cheese and fresh chopped parsley or basil for garnish if desired.  A slice of hot garlic bread is a delicious side to this soup as well. And add a side of my Grilled Chicken Caesar Salad for a complete soup and salad meal.

      Italian Style Chicken Sausage Soup

      This hearty soup with chicken sausage is a great way to warm up on a cool day!

      Course: Soup
      Cuisine: Italian-American
      Prep Time: 10 minutes minutes
      Servings: 6

      Ingredients

      • 1-½ to 2 cups squash cubbed
      • 2 tablespoons olive oil
      • 1 12oz package Italian-style smoked chicken sausage
      • 2 cloves garlic
      • 1 tablespoon store-bought or Italian seasoning mix
      • 1 teaspoon onion powder
      • 1 teaspoon granulated garlic
      • 1 teaspoon salt
      • 1 teaspoon pepper
      • ½ large sweet onion chopped
      • 3 large carrots chopped
      • 4 celery stalks chopped
      • 1 14.5oz can diced tomatoes with juices
      • 8 cups chicken stock
      • 2 cups tomato sauce
      • 8 oz pasta shells
      • Chopped basil or parsley for garnish optional
      • Shredded Parmesan cheese for serving optional
      Get Recipe Ingredients

      Instructions

      • Bring a large pot of water to a boil and cook the pasta until al dente.  Drain and set aside.
      • Heat 1 tablespoon of the olive oil in a large skillet over medium high heat.
      • Slice the chicken sausage into coins (or smaller for little mouths if needed).
      • When the sausages have browned, add a ½ cup of the chicken stock to deglaze the pan and get all the yummy little bits up - these will really help flavor your broth.
      • Transfer the sausages, remaining liquid and any tasty bits from the bottom of the pan to a stockpot or your slow cooker.
      • Return the skillet to the burner and add the remaining tablespoon of olive oil.  To the skillet, add the chopped onion and celery.  Cook on low until the onions become clear.  Transfer the mixture to the stockpot or slow cooker.
      • To the stockpot or slow cooker, add the rest of the remaining ingredients except for the pasta.  Stir the soup to combine well.
      • If you want the soup to simmer in the slow cooker, cover and cook on low for 4-6 hours.  10 minutes before serving, add the pasta.
